A BILL

TO AMEND THE CODE OF LAWS OF SOUTH CAROLINA, 1976, BY ADDING SECTION 38-53-65 SO AS TO PROVIDE A BAIL BONDSMAN OR RUNNER MAY ASSIST ANOTHER BAIL BONDSMAN IN THE APPREHENSION, ARREST, AND SURRENDER OF THE DEFENDANT EVEN IF THE ASSISTING BAIL BONDSMAN OR RUNNER IS NOT EMPLOYED OR APPOINTED BY THE BAIL BONDSMAN WHO IS SURETY FOR THE DEFENDANT.

Be it enacted by the General Assembly of the State of South Carolina:

SECTION    1.    Chapter 53, Title 38 of the 1976 Code is amended by adding:

"Section 38-53-65.    A bail bondsman or runner may assist another bail bondsman in the apprehension, arrest, and surrender of the defendant even if the assisting bail bondsman or runner is not employed or appointed by the bail bondsman who is surety for the defendant."

SECTION    2.    This act takes effect upon approval by the Governor.
